I recently took my GMAT and performed very poorly in verbal in spite of using MGMAT SC and CR guides. I somehow lost track of time and ran out of time for the last 10-12 questions (I suspect I was doing well in the 1st half of the test as I was getting very hard questions) and essentially had 20-30 seconds for the last 10-12 questions.
I got a 48 in quant and 28 in verbal with a grand total of 620. The lowest verbal scored I ever had was 29 and averaged 34 in verbal (MGMAT and Official GMAT Prep tests).
I have a 3.2 gpa in engineering (average school) and I have worked at front office positions at reputed firms (Morgan Stanley, UBS, etc).
Should I bother applying for the part time MBA at NYU with a low GMAT?

Sorry to hear about your GMAT struggles. While the NYU part-time program may not emphasize GMAT as much as its full-time counterpart, I am concerned that your Verbal and overall may be a bit too low. Since you think it was an issue of bad pacing, perhaps you can take the test one more time and still be able to get your materials in on time.
